Freelancers Earn More
As a freelancer, you’re the boss, so you get to decide your working rates, which means if you’re in demand or working on niche projects you can increase your rates accordingly. Plus, low overheads mean you can save money and grow your salary quicker than in regular employment.
The Wonders of Technology
Technology has transformed the freelance market. Online marketplaces and recruitment platforms have meant that selling services and goods or finding work is easier and more straightforward than ever.
Not only that but advancements in how we communicate via smartphones and computers means all you really need is a decent internet connection and a computer device of some kind to work.
Freelancers are Happier
Research carried out by Brighton Fuse 2 also shows freelancers have an above average level of satisfaction in comparison to the rest of the population. Being able to choose your projects and working hours, as well as doing something you enjoy can all help to contribute to a better work/life balance.
Freelance Work is Flexible
One of the other benefits of freelance work is that you’re not constrained by the typical 9-5 working day. You can adapt your schedule to fit in with global clients, personal commitments and even your travel plans. Putting together a presentation lying by a pool in the sunshine is far more appealing than sat behind a desk.
Added Health Benefits
The negative effects of sitting behind a desk for 8 hours plus a day continues to be under debate. However, if you’re working from home or out and about as a freelancer, you’re more likely to keep active, improving your blood circulation, general health and well-being.
Tax doesn’t have to be taxing
The tax system is continuously being brought up to date to make the annual tax process easier. The introduction of online self-assessment tax submission and other online services has made a real difference to the entire process, making self-employment a more attractive prospect.
